That's still not open world. You're not getting the definition.

"Open world" in the sense he's talking about is non linearity and an overworld you're free to explore. Not having a cookie cutter routine of mission, mission, and mission, but being able to do a mission, wander around, maybe find a side mission, maybe just spend more time wandering or finding stuff or doing alternate missions, etc. Like Grand Theft Auto is open world. Pirates! is open world. Saying "OH LOOK IT HAS A BIG LEVEL CAP" and stuff is completely irrelevant.
